Choral Scholarships

University of Cumbria have teamed up with Carlisle Cathedral to provide an opportunity for our students to sing in the Cathedral Choir and receive a choral scholarship worth up to £5,300 per year.  The scholarships are available to students on Further Education or Higher Education courses regardless of your course and level of study.

If you sing either counter-tenor, tenor or bass then the following scholarships are up for grabs:

  • 3 Joint Choral Scholarships
  • 1 Cumbrian Choral Scholarship (for students with a Cumbrian postcode)

What you will get:

Joint Choral Scholarships (three) – worth more than £2,300 per year

  • A scholarship of £1,500 per year, funded by both the Cathedral and the university
  • Six free singing lessons from the choir’s vocal coach
  • An opportunity to earn occasional fees from singing at weddings, funerals, radio and television broadcasts
  • Entitlement to take part in choir tours, during the scholarship period, free of charge
  • Where scholars are asked to take part in services out of term time, you will receive an allowance of up to £80 per week

Cumbrian Choral Scholarship (one)

  • All of the above, plus
  • A tuition fees bursary of up to £3,000 per year

What we require from you:

You will be required to attend at least four services per week during term time and six services per week out of term time.  You will need to undertake an Enhanced Criminal Records Bureau (CRB) check and you must meet the academic and attendance requirements of your university course.

Auditions and Interviews

You will be required to attend an audition which will consist of a prepared solo (open choice), sight reading and aural test.  During your interview you should demonstrate how you will fulfill your course commitments and the commitments of the scholarship.

You will be notified of the outcome of your audition and interview as early as possible with a view to singing in the choir from September onwards.
